    In general windows and grilles contractor can be easily found and would usually be cheaper than contractor or ID. That is if the contractor or ID that you hire has this item as their own trade. Also usually windows and grilles doesn't affect the rest of the items that you are renovating. It's pretty much quite independent. The only thing that will affect is probably if u are tiling the walls in the kitchen or toilets. Otherwise once your hacking (if any) is done, they can pretty much start anytime.
